iwlagn: handle bt defer work in 2000 series
authorWey-Yi Guy <wey-yi.w.guy@intel.com>
Sun, 6 Feb 2011 19:29:42 +0000 (11:29 -0800)
committerWey-Yi Guy <wey-yi.w.guy@intel.com>
Fri, 11 Feb 2011 19:51:57 +0000 (11:51 -0800)
For 2000 series, need to handle bt traffic changes when
receive notification from uCode

Signed-off-by: Wey-Yi Guy <wey-yi.w.guy@intel.com>
drivers/net/wireless/iwlwifi/iwl-2000.c

index 3c5dd36ff4171b99e2c2cca38fd7f36543e082d5..30483e27ce5c917fc6a1ef7b05f069ef3e8b073d 100644 (file)
@@ -265,7 +265,8 @@ static struct iwl_lib_ops iwl2000_lib = {
        .txq_free_tfd = iwl_hw_txq_free_tfd,
        .txq_init = iwl_hw_tx_queue_init,
        .rx_handler_setup = iwlagn_rx_handler_setup,
-       .setup_deferred_work = iwlagn_setup_deferred_work,
+       .setup_deferred_work = iwlagn_bt_setup_deferred_work,
+       .cancel_deferred_work = iwlagn_bt_cancel_deferred_work,
        .is_valid_rtc_data_addr = iwlagn_hw_valid_rtc_data_addr,
        .load_ucode = iwlagn_load_ucode,
        .dump_nic_event_log = iwl_dump_nic_event_log,